Transaction 1983920268115b0bc197332a16295ecc2b6c05a252a60280740f80a41988fef5
1 Input
1 Output
-
1983920268115b0bc197332a16295ecc2b6c05a252a60280740f80a41988fef5:0
- value
- 400950
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ed0108269b5fccacd6e4e68edabcde05ded8270e
- address
- bc1qa5qssf5mtlx2e4hyu68d40x7qh0dsfcwxmpn72